A BILL
TO AMEND SECTION 12-37-2615, CODE OF LAWS OF SOUTH CAROLINA, 1976, RELATING TO PENALTIES FOR FAILURE TO REGISTER A MOTOR VEHICLE, SO AS TO PROVIDE THAT A PERSON WHO FAILS TO REGISTER A MOTOR VEHICLE IS GUILTY OF A MISDEMEANOR AND, UPON CONVICTION, MUST BE FINED FIVE HUNDRED DOLLARS OR IMPRISONED FOR A PERIOD NOT TO EXCEED THIRTY DAYS, OR BOTH.
Be it enacted by the General Assembly of the State of South Carolina:
SECTION 1. Section 12-37-2615 of the 1976 Code is amended to read:
"Section 12-37-2615. Any person who violates the provisions of Section 12-37-2610 shall be deemed is guilty of a misdemeanor and, upon conviction, shall must be fined not more than one five hundred dollars or imprisoned for a period not to exceed thirty days, or both."
SECTION 2. This act takes effect upon approval by the Governor.
